After many years as a global coach, counselor and relationship therapist (who also specializes in executive leadership) in New Zealand, Grant Wattie had an epiphany about how people are trapped in inauthentic lives when he read the writings of Anthony De Mello, a Jesuit and spiritual advisor: "They're born asleep, they live asleep, they marry in their sleep, they breed children in their sleep, they die in their sleep without ever waking up." Those words were so inspirational that Grant became galvanized to write not only about his experiences about how he broke free from the chains of a life that no longer worked, but about the programs and techniques he developed to help others do the same. "Tragically, most people never get to see that everything is going well because they're sleep-walking through their life. In essence they're living a nightmare because they're just going through the motions."Observing people trying to juggle a horrific work/life existence (plus having experienced that himself while running a photography business in Asia and trying to raise a family), he knew he wanted to develop a program that could help people quickly and easily regain control over their life. When his young daughter asked "Why do you need more money?" -- and he replied that it was to buy a big house and a car -- she replied, "I don't want any of those things. I just want you and Mum." Humbled by her wisdom, he stopped to think about what life is really all about and the legacy he want to leave behind: A loving father and husband? Or a business person with lots of money and so-called success? That interaction with his very wise daughter was a major realization that he needed to change his view of his past, and In that moment he knew he needed to shift his values and beliefs to create a new future. Becoming desperate to give people the freedom to experience greatness and live life authentically, fully, and with passion and purpose, Grant's mission was to write a book that could help people around the world - no matter at what stage or age they are in life - reinvent their lives. Seeing many books, webinars and seminars that tell people why they should accomplish this, but failed to give them the tools of reinvention, he set out to develop better decision-making information and techniques can prevent people from stumbling into "wake-up" calls that cause pain, angst and confusion. Throughout the chapters Grant shares techniques he gathered throughout his many years of experience to help you live a courageous and exciting life. He teaches you simple ways to create powerful strategies to have less stress and frustration. He discusses how to overcome challenges and obstacles in order to have a deeper sense of clarity and control over your existence. He'll share material from other experts to help transform your life, and break free from toxic emotional baggage. He also provide tools to change negative mindsets to positive, and strategies that can free you from constraints in order to survive in this topsy-turvy world. Plus, he'll guide you through self-questioning processes designed to help you understand why you act certain ways. Grant Wattie's personalized transformational program shows you how to own your truth, which can be difficult to do when you're confused about who you are. He provides ways to help you find your "wings" and take flight to become more loving, compassionate, centered and less fearful (this will make sense once you read his parable about Oscar, the Eagle, who found his true identity by acknowledging his authentic self).
